Diode and Continuity Measurements
1. Insert the black test lead into the negative COM terminal and the
red test lead into the positive V diode terminal.
2. Turn the rotary switch to the Ω position. Press the MODE button
until the Diode Test indicator appears on the display.
3. Touch the test probes to the diode under test. Forward voltage will
indicate 0.4V to 0.7V. Reverse voltage will be indicated by “OL”.
Shorted devices will indicate near 0mV and an open device will
be indicated by “OL” in both polarities. For Continuity tests, if the
resistance is < 40Ω, a tone will sound.
Capacitance Measurements
1. To avoid electric shock, disconnect power to the unit under test
and discharge all capacitors before taking any capacitance
measurements. Remove the batteries and unplug the line cords.
2. Set the rotary function switch to the CAP position.
3. Insert the black test lead into the negative COM terminal and the
red test lead into the positive V terminal.
4. Touch the test leads to the capacitor to be tested. Read the
capacitance value on the display.
Frequency or % Duty Cycle Measurements
1. Set the rotary function switch to the V position.
2. Select ACV with the MODE button and press the Hz/% button to
indicate “Hz” in the display.
3. Insert the black test lead into the negative COM terminal and the
red test lead into the positive V terminal.
4. Touch the test probe tips to the circuit under test. Read the
frequency value on the display.
